FESTAC is now a mega slum. I remember it in 1984. Parks and lots of green areas

I live on 23 Road and the bungalows then were unfenced. Beautiful rows of bungalows...today they've all been fenced, all the parks are gone. In R close at the round about, there was open areas, today, mansions sit in those fields.

Football fields names after famous stadiums all gone; replaced by houses.

Moved to 21 Road I close and we had a big field opposite our block before Makay Plaza was built there and the First Tantalizer opened.

There is a 2000 Nollywood movie by Helen Ukpabio titled “Wasted Years” that starred Justus Esiri, Ashley Nwosu etc.. A scene in that movie was shot in a supermarket along First avenue. That supermarket is still there till this day. Infact that should be one of Charles Okocha’s first Nollywood movies. He was in the scene that was shot in that supermarket.
Anyway, my point is this, it is difficult to reconcile what First Avenue looked like in that movie with what it is now. FESTAC town was the location of choice for many Nollywood movies in the ‘90s. If you want to see the glory days of FESTAC just go and watch Old Nollywood.
